#1b400a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b400a is composed of 10.6% red, 25.1%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.4%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 101.1 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 14.5%. #1b400a color hex could be obtained by blending #368014 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#1b400a color description : Very dark green.
#1b400a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b400a has RGB values of R:27, G:64,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 1785866.

Shades and Tints of #1b400a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d02 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b400a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242624 is the less saturated color, while #184901 is the most saturated one.
